Axiom

An idea should not require permission from a technical priesthood before it can become real.

Axiom is an end-to-end software builder for people who do not code. A person describes an intended application in ordinary language; Axiom plans it, builds it inside a persistent workspace, runs it, preserves checkpoints and publishes it to a live address without breaking the continuity of the work.

ANATOMY OF THE WORK

One proposition, held through several layers.

01

Describe and plan

Ordinary-language intent is translated into an inspectable build plan rather than concealed inside a single generation step.

02

Build and run

A persistent browser workspace and multi-stack runtime support Node, Python, Next.js, Vite, static applications and Flask.

03

Checkpoint and revise

Named restoration points preserve working states so the maker can experiment, compare and recover without destructive resets.

04

Publish and remain live

The same environment carries the application through build, HTTPS publication and subsequent cached releases.

WHAT EXISTS NOW

The present record.

  • The supplied product record marks Canvas, Checkpoints, Agent, Runtime and Publish as shipped.
  • The complete Describe → Plan → Build → Run → Publish → Live passage is presented as functioning end to end.
  • The source reports approximately thirty seconds for a cold first publication and approximately one second for subsequent cached publications.
  • Education is documented as the opening market, alongside founders, professionals, teachers, home businesses and small businesses.

WHAT IS NOT YET CLAIMED

The boundary of the evidence.

  • Shipped capability in a product deck is not equivalent to independent verification of reliability, security or repeatability.
  • Publication-time measurements require a declared test environment, sample and current reproduction.
  • Security, privacy, model-provider, retention, deployment-responsibility and abuse controls require a public operating record.
  • No institutional adoption, learner outcome or commercial performance is claimed without direct evidence.
